Description

The Written Petition Example in Harris is a formal document designed for individuals seeking a Writ of Habeas Corpus while in state custody, specifically under 28 U.S.C. Section 2254. It allows petitioners to challenge the legality of their imprisonment based on claims such as ineffective assistance of counsel and coercion during plea agreements. Key features of the form include sections for personal details, the nature of the claims, and grounds for relief, including specific legal references. Users can fill out the form by clearly stating their circumstances and allegations, ensuring they attach supporting exhibits and affidavits as needed.
